WordPress响应式视频,打造跨设备无缝观看体验

来自:素雅营销研究院

头像 方知笔记
2025年05月05日 15:18

什么是响应式视频

响应式视频是指能够自动适应不同屏幕尺寸和设备的视频内容。在WordPress网站中,响应式视频会根据访问者使用的设备(如手机、平板或桌面电脑)自动调整大小和分辨率,确保在任何设备上都能获得最佳的观看体验。

为什么WordPress网站需要响应式视频

随着移动设备使用率的持续增长,超过60%的网络流量来自智能手机和平板电脑。响应式视频可以帮助您:

  1. 提升用户体验,避免在小屏幕上出现视频溢出或需要手动缩放的情况
  2. 提高网站的专业度和可信度
  3. 降低跳出率,增加视频内容的观看时长
  4. 有利于SEO优化,因为Google等搜索引擎偏爱移动友好的网站

在WordPress中添加响应式视频的4种方法

1. 使用WordPress默认的视频嵌入功能

WordPress核心已经内置了响应式视频支持。只需将视频URL(如YouTube或Vimeo链接)直接粘贴到文章或页面中,WordPress会自动将其转换为响应式嵌入代码。

2. 通过HTML5视频标签手动实现

对于自托管视频文件,可以使用HTML5的<video>标签并添加响应式CSS:

<div class="responsive-video">
<video controls>
<source src="your-video.mp4" type="video/mp4">
您的浏览器不支持HTML5视频
</video>
</div>

然后在CSS中添加:

.responsive-video {
position: relative;
padding-bottom: 56.25%; /* 16:9 比例 */
height: 0;
overflow: hidden;
}

.responsive-video video {
position: absolute;
top: 0;
left: 0;
width: 100%;
height: 100%;
}

3. 使用响应式视频插件

WordPress有许多优秀的插件可以简化响应式视频的实现:

  • WP Video Lightbox:添加响应式视频灯箱效果
  • Advanced Responsive Video Embedder:增强的视频嵌入控制
  • Plyr for WordPress:现代化的响应式视频播放器

4. 通过主题功能实现

许多现代WordPress主题(如Astra、GeneratePress等)已经内置了响应式视频支持。只需在主题设置中启用相关选项,或使用主题提供的视频模块。

响应式视频优化技巧

  1. 压缩视频文件:使用工具如HandBrake减小文件大小,提高加载速度
  2. 懒加载:实现视频的延迟加载,提升页面性能
  3. 备用格式:提供WebM和MP4两种格式以确保浏览器兼容性
  4. CDN托管:对于高流量网站,考虑使用视频CDN服务
  5. 添加字幕:提高可访问性和SEO效果

常见问题解决方案

问题1:视频在不同设备上显示不正确 解决方案:检查CSS中的padding-bottom比例是否正确(16:9通常为56.25%)

问题2:移动设备上自动播放问题 解决方案:iOS设备禁止自动播放,建议移除autoplay属性或添加静音属性

问题3:视频加载缓慢 解决方案:考虑使用外部托管服务(如YouTube)或启用视频流式传输

结语

在当今多设备访问的时代,为WordPress网站添加响应式视频不再是可选项,而是必需品。通过本文介绍的方法,您可以轻松实现视频内容的全设备适配,为访问者提供无缝的观看体验,同时提升网站的整体表现和SEO排名。